NOTICE TO DEFEND AND CLAIM RIGHTS
You have been sued in Court. If you wish to defend against the claims
set forth in the following pages, you must take prompt action. You are warned
that if you fail to do so, the case may proceed without you and a decree of
divorce or annulment may be entered against you by the Court. A judgment
may also be entered against you for any other claim or relief requested in these
papers by the Plaintiff. You may lose money or property or other rights
important to you, including custody or visitation of you children.
When the ground for divorce is indignities or irretrievable breakdown of
the marriage, you may request marriage counseling. A list of marriage
counselors is available in the Prothonotary's Office at the Cumberland County
Courthouse, Carlisle, Pennsylvania.
IF YOU DO NOT FILE A CLAIM FOR ALIMONY, DIVISION OF PROPERTY,
LAWYER'S FEES OR EXPENSES, BEFORE A DIVORCE OR ANNULMENT IS
GRANTED, YOU MAY LOSE THE RIGHT TO CLAIM ANY OF THEM.
YOU SHOULD TAKE THIS PAPER TO YOU LAWYER AT ONCE. IF YOU
DO NOT HAVE A LAWYER OR CANNOT AFFORD ONE, GO TO OR TELEPHONE
THE OFFICE SET FORTH BELOW TO FIND OUT WHERE YOU CAN GET LEGAL
HELP.
